开发AI助手时如何避免数据偏差?

在人工智能领域,AI助手的应用越来越广泛,从智能家居到医疗健康,从教育辅导到金融服务,AI助手已经成为了我们生活中不可或缺的一部分。然而,在AI助手的开发过程中,如何避免数据偏差成为了我们必须面对的重要问题。本文将讲述一位AI工程师在开发AI助手时如何克服数据偏差的故事。

李明是一位年轻的AI工程师,他在一家知名科技公司工作。公司正在研发一款面向大众的AI助手,旨在为用户提供便捷、智能的服务。然而,在开发过程中,李明发现了一个严重的问题:AI助手在处理某些问题时,总是给出错误的答案,甚至有时候还会歧视某些用户。

经过调查,李明发现问题的根源在于数据偏差。原来,在训练AI助手的过程中,公司收集的数据存在一定的偏差。这些偏差导致AI助手在处理问题时,无法给出准确的答案。为了解决这个问题,李明开始了他的数据偏差消除之旅。

首先,李明对现有的数据进行了全面的分析。他发现,数据偏差主要来源于以下几个方面:

  1. 数据来源单一:公司收集的数据主要来源于互联网,而互联网上的数据往往存在一定的偏差。例如,某些网站可能会发布带有偏见的信息,导致数据集出现偏差。

  2. 数据质量不高:在数据收集过程中,部分数据存在错误、缺失或重复等问题,这些问题会影响AI助手的性能。

  3. 数据标注不均匀:在标注数据时,标注人员的主观因素会导致数据标注不均匀,从而影响AI助手的性能。

针对以上问题,李明采取了以下措施:

  1. 多渠道收集数据:为了提高数据质量,李明尝试从多个渠道收集数据,包括但不限于互联网、政府公开数据、企业内部数据等。通过多渠道收集数据,可以有效降低数据偏差。

  2. 数据清洗与预处理:对收集到的数据进行清洗和预处理,去除错误、缺失或重复的数据,提高数据质量。

  3. 数据标注优化:针对数据标注不均匀的问题,李明提出了以下优化方案:

(1)建立专业的数据标注团队,确保标注人员具备相关领域的专业知识。

(2)对标注人员进行培训,提高标注质量。

(3)引入自动化标注工具,减少人工标注工作量,提高标注效率。


  1. 数据增强:为了提高AI助手的泛化能力,李明采用了数据增强技术。通过对原始数据进行变换、旋转、缩放等操作,生成更多具有代表性的数据,从而提高AI助手的性能。

在李明的努力下,AI助手的数据偏差问题得到了有效解决。经过多次迭代优化,AI助手在处理问题时,准确率得到了显著提高。此外,AI助手在处理问题时,也不再存在歧视用户的现象。

然而,李明并没有满足于此。他深知,数据偏差问题并非一劳永逸,随着AI助手的应用场景不断扩大,数据偏差问题可能会再次出现。为了确保AI助手始终处于最佳状态,李明提出了以下建议:

  1. 建立数据偏差监测机制:定期对AI助手的数据进行监测,及时发现并解决数据偏差问题。

  2. 持续优化数据标注:随着AI技术的发展,数据标注方法也在不断改进。李明建议公司持续关注数据标注领域的最新研究成果,不断优化数据标注方法。

  3. 增强AI助手的可解释性:提高AI助手的可解释性,让用户了解AI助手是如何得出结论的,从而增强用户对AI助手的信任。

  4. 加强AI伦理教育:在AI工程师的培养过程中,加强AI伦理教育,提高工程师对数据偏差问题的认识,确保AI技术的健康发展。

总之,在开发AI助手时,避免数据偏差是一个长期而艰巨的任务。李明通过自己的努力,成功解决了AI助手的数据偏差问题,为我国AI技术的发展做出了贡献。然而,我们仍需不断努力,确保AI技术在为人类带来便利的同时,也能避免对人类造成伤害。

猜你喜欢:AI语音开放平台